Over the past decade, however, bowling alleys have become cooler and more modern compared to the outdated, sticky-floored places from my childhood. With the rebranding came a hipper crowd and with it a plethora of people considering going bowling together as a date-night idea. This now begs the question of what to wear on a bowling date. Don’t worry; I have you covered.
Ideally, you should keep things comfortable and casual, but that doesn’t mean you have to sacrifice style. Think button-down shirts styled just so, cozy sweaters, cool jeans, and more. When it comes to shoes, it’s best to stick to flat options like sneakers or slides, but you can totally make a pair of kitten heels work with the right low-key look. Just don’t forget to bring your own socks—bowling shoes are notoriously icky.
